Output 723f305b8dfccb70ec63d63d9c1da1e6768d2e4f7f8d56a708b71e01f05416c0:1

value
19069548
script pubkey
OP_0 OP_PUSHBYTES_20 8c66cd63fc40e20ab09f8a0a95665da72f446242
address
bc1q33nv6clugr3q4vyl3g9f2eja5uh5gcjzncm4m4
transaction
723f305b8dfccb70ec63d63d9c1da1e6768d2e4f7f8d56a708b71e01f05416c0
spent
true